Interventricular shunting as salvage treatment for isolated temporal horn after brain tumor surgery:two case reports

XIANG Mingyong,WU Ming   

  1. Department of Neurosurgery,Xiangya Hospital of Central South University
  • Received:2025-08-11 Online:2026-06-20 Published:2026-08-18

Abstract: Objective To evaluate the clinical value of interventricular shunt—a novel approach that avoids the implantation of a shunt pump and peritoneal catheter—as a salvage treatment for trapped temporal horn. Methods A retrospective analysis was conducted on two patients with trapped temporal horn who underwent interventricular shunt after failed endoscopic treatment.The efficacy of the procedure was assessed based on clinical and imaging outcomes. Results Two patients received ventricular shunt two years after the operation.The muscle strength of the left limb of Case 1 improved from grade 2 to grade 5,and the headache of Case 2 completely disappeared.The temporal Angle widths at the same level on the affected side of the two patients decreased by 32.5% and 51.1% respectively compared with those before the operation,and the modified Rankin Scale (MRS) scores of both improved from grade 4 to grade 0.No complications related to the interventricular shunt device occurred during the follow-up period. Conclusion For patients with trapped temporal horn complicating resection of lateral ventricular trigonal tumors,interventricular shunt represents an effective individualized salvage option when endoscopic intraventricular adhesiolysis yields suboptimal outcomes.

Key words: trapped temporal horn; hydrocephalus; intraventricular tumor; interventricular shunt; ventriculoperitoneal shunt
